Albadéria weather in November

In November, Albadéria sees average daytime highs of 31°C and overnight lows near 20°C, with 74 mm of rain across 9 wet days and about 11.6 hours of daylight. It is the 7th-warmest and 8th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 31°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 29% of the time in November, and the air most often feels muggy.

Daylight stretches from about 11 h 42 min at the start of November to 11 h 30 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, November is Albadéria's 5th-clearest and 11th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Albadéria's year-round climate.

Temperature in November

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 31°C through the month.

A typical November day in Albadéria reaches about 31°C in the afternoon and slips back to 20°C overnight — a 11°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 29°C and 33°C. Set against its neighbours, November runs about 1°C warmer than October and about 1°C cooler than December.

Hazard calendar for Albadéria

In seasonPeak

None of Albadéria's seasonal hazards are active in November. The full-year calendar below shows when the rainy season, cyclone risk and dust haze do peak.

Albadéria's monsoon runs May–October, when most of the year's rain falls.

Albadéria sees seasonal dust haze (February–June), heaviest in April.

Air quality in Albadéria in November

GoodModeratePoorUnhealthyVery unhealthy

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where November falls, not just the annual average.

Air quality in Albadéria is worst in February — around 136 µg/m³ PM2.5 (unhealthy), about 15.6× the cleanest month (August, 9 µg/m³).

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).

Location & terrain

Where is Albadéria?

Albadéria sits at 9.6°N, 10.1°W, 496 m above sea level, in Guinea. The nearest listed city is Douako, 22 km away.

Topography around Albadéria

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Albadéria.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Albadéria has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 133 m around an average of 490 m above sea level; within 16 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 320 m; within 80 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 941 m.

The land around Albadéria is covered by trees (49%) and shrubs (35%) within 3 km, trees (61%) and shrubs (28%) within 16 km, and trees (69%) within 80 km.
